site stats

Js 変数 スコープ

WebDec 20, 2024 · 2024/08/07更新【徹底解説】JavaScriptにおいて、『スコープ』とは変数や関数の有効範囲のことです。関数や変数は定義されたスコープ内でしか影響を与えることが出来ません。本記事では、スコープの概要を解説していきます。 Web2 days ago · といっても、最新のnode.jsをインストールするだけです。 ... V8の実装を確認したわけではないので推測になりますが、各ループのスコープから抜けるたびに変数aのリファレンスカウントは0になるはずです。そうすると誰からも参照されていないのですから ...

中級者になるために押さえておくべきJavaScriptの言語特性の1 …

WebTingnan ang profile ni Lenard Baylon sa LinkedIn, ang pinakamalaking komunidad ng propesyunal sa buong mundo. Lenard ay mayroong 1 trabaho na nakalista sa kanilang … Web変数のスコープ. JavaScript の変数は、 var 、 let 、 const のいずれかのキーワードを使用して宣言されます。. キーワードをコールする場所によって、作成される変数のスコープが決まります。. これらの 3 つの違いを理解するということは、突き詰めれば、代入 ... fidelity akron office https://csgcorp.net

Understanding variable scopes in JavaScript - GeeksforGeeks

WebJSX は React.createElement の呼び出しへとコンパイルされるため、 React ライブラリは常に JSX コードのスコープ内にある必要があります。. 例えば以下のコードでは、 React も CustomButton も JavaScript から直接は参照されていませんが、両方ともインポートさ … Webすみません最初のツイートが壊れてましたw なんだろう・・ごめんなさい 正「ホイスティングというよりも、デフォルトは ... WebMar 7, 2024 · JavaScriptでは、いかなる場所で変数を宣言しても、そのスコープ内の先頭で宣言されたことと同じように扱われます。 これを「変数の巻き上げ(Hoisting)」と呼 … fidelity akg rating

【JavaScript】関数(アロー関数・無名関数・即時関数)の書き方 …

Category:The Scoop On Scope (In JavaScript) - DEV Community

Tags:Js 変数 スコープ

Js 変数 スコープ

JavaScriptのスコープ総まとめ 第1回 スコープの種類とその基本

WebDec 28, 2024 · スコープについて詳しく学習したい方は「JavaScriptの変数や定数・データ型について解説」を参照してみてください! 関数の応用 ここまで基本的な関数の使い方を説明しましたが、用途に応じて応用的な関数を用いることができます。 WebApr 13, 2024 · NEXT_PUBLIC_* で始まる変数は、 process.env.NEXT_PUBLIC_* という方法で取得できます。. process.env のため公開されては困る情報は定義できません。. ビルドや実行環境を細かく定義したい場合、 package.json の scripts に、 以下の記載をするなど活用できます。. この場合 ...

Js 変数 スコープ

Did you know?

WebMar 21, 2024 · 主に、変数とスコープについて学習していきます。 変数の注意点. JavaScriptで変数宣言をする時はvar / let / constのいずれかを利用するわけですが、基本的にはletかconstのどちらかを利用するのが現状ではベストです。 WebMay 6, 2024 · const や let はブロックスコープのため、中括弧でくくられた外からは参照できません。 ご提示のコードでは、 if 文の中のブロックで宣言されているため、 mes 変数のスコープが各条件分岐内のみとなり、宣言された次の行でスコープから出てしまっています。 一方で var で宣言された変数は関数 ...

Web学びをシェアする. 🌏JavaScriptのswitchは全体で1つの変数スコープ. 😕caseレベルのスコープはない. もしも複数のcaseで同じ変数名を宣言すると…. 🔥JavaScript → 実行時エラー. ⛔️TypeScript → コンパイルエラー. caseに {}を書くと固有のスコープが作れる ... WebJavaScriptは変数や関数の参照先は静的スコープで決まるため、上記のような動的スコープではありません。 しかし、JavaScriptでも this という特別なキーワードだけは、呼び …

WebApr 7, 2024 · We've been here several times, as a couple, family and a Post Event reception. Can't give much of the place but the location is good, there is a big parking lot, … WebApr 29, 2024 · 今回は、JavaScriptにおける変数のスコープについてマスターしていきましょう。 スコープとは. スコープとは、宣言した変数の有効範囲のことと思ってもらえればOKです。 JavaScriptでは、関数やブロックごとに別々のスコープが作られるので、スコープが違えば、それぞれの変数は別ものになり ...

WebMar 24, 2024 · JS Variable Scope Lookup vs Allocation. var a = [1,2,3,4]; var x; a.forEach (function (val) { x = val + 1; // do some stuff with x }); Is it better to leave the variable …

WebJan 17, 2024 · 今回はスコープチェーンと呼ばれる仕組みについてです。 引用します。 JavaScript では関数内で宣言された変数は、その関数内でしか見ることが出来ない。関数内に変数が見つからなかった場合、外側のスコープに変数を探しにいく。 fidelity alerts not workingWebeval 関数を eval 以外の名前を参照して呼び出すことで間接的に使用した場合、ECMAScript 5 以降ではローカルスコープではなくグローバルスコープで機能します。 これは例えると、関数定義によりグローバル関数が作成されるため、評価されたコードはその呼び出されたスコープ内のローカル変数 ... fidelity alarmWebApr 13, 2024 · “@KikutaShikou コメントと貴重な尾羽の画像ありがとうございます。前日にご覧になっていたのはFBにて拝見していました。 仰る通り他の特徴は揃っているので、私もスミスで良いとは思ってますが、これまでスミスの多くの個体を観察できてない事もあり、個体差の範疇と言い切る知見もなかっ ... grey beast boyWebFeb 10, 2024 · let を用いる時、変数はそのスコープ内にのみ存在するため、それよりも前に変数名を使用したかどうかについて、悩まなくてもよくなります。 また、let で宣言された変数は、スコープの中で複数回宣言できないため、前述の var の問題は起こりません。 fidelity alerts emailWebTypeScriptによって生成されたJSは、同じ名前の let 変数が既に周囲のスコープに存在する場合は、単純に変数名を変更します。 let 変数を単純なリネームします。 例えば、次の例をみてください。 let が var に置き換えられるだけです: fidelity allina healthWebJul 8, 2024 · まずはvarとletとconstの違いを見てみましょう。. var. 基本的な変数宣言。. let. ECMAScript2015以降で使える新しい変数宣言で、ブロックスコープとなる。. 変数の値の再代入が可能です。. const. ECMAScript2015以降で使える新しい変数宣言で、ブロックスコープとなる ... fidelity albany ny officeWebApr 17, 2024 · ブロックスコープを作るには、『ブロックの中でスコープ作りま~す』と宣言しないとJSさんには伝わりません。 俺はここに自分だけの世界を作るんだ!!!! ・・・そんなブロックスコープを作る宣言をしてくれるのが、letおよびconstの変数宣言です。 grey beats headphones